GitHub Copilot CLI
Version Timeline
- Previous: 0.0.407
- Intermediate: 0.0.408 (February 12, 2026)
- Latest: 0.0.409 (February 12, 2026)
- Release Frequency: Both versions released same day
Breaking Changes
None identified
Key Features (0.0.409)
- VS Code Integration: New
/ide command enables VS Code integration
- Quick Help Overlay: Press
? key for grouped keyboard shortcuts
- Scrollable Permission Prompts: Permission prompts with extensive diffs now scrollable in alt-screen mode
- Plugin Discovery: Default plugin marketplaces (copilot-plugins, awesome-copilot) added
- GitHub MCP Enhancement: Added
list_copilot_spaces tool to default GitHub MCP config
Key Features (0.0.408)
- Streamer Mode: New
/streamer-mode command hides preview model names and quota details during streaming
- Mouse Support: Text selection with mouse in
--alt-screen mode
- Slash Command Improvements: Substring matching in slash command autocomplete
- Keyboard Shortcut Change: Run command shortcut changed from
ctrl+p to ctrl+s

OpenAI Codex CLI
Version Timeline
- Previous: 0.99.0
- Intermediate: 0.100.0 (February 12, 2026)
- Latest: 0.101.0 (February 12, 2026)
- Release Frequency: Both versions released same day
Breaking Changes
None identified
Key Features (0.101.0)
- Model Stability: Model resolution now preserves requested model slug
- Memory Management: Developer messages excluded from phase-1 memory input to reduce noise
- Performance: Memory phase processing concurrency reduced for better stability under load
Key Features (0.100.0)
- JavaScript REPL Runtime: Experimental feature-gated
js_repl runtime with persistent state across tool calls
- Multiple Rate Limits: Support for multiple simultaneous rate limits across protocol, backend, and TUI
- Websocket Transport: Reintroduced app-server websocket transport with split inbound/outbound architecture
- Memory Management: New TUI slash commands
/m_update and /m_drop for memory management
- Sandbox Capabilities: Promoted sandbox capabilities on Linux and Windows; new
ReadOnlyAccess policy shape
- Apps SDK Support: ChatGPT connector now handles Apps SDK apps
